Access the reports available from the Analytics tab.
The Course Activity tab will provide you with the student performance and the activity in the course, including items such as the Overall Grade, Missed Due Dates, Hours in Course and Days Since Last Access.
You'll have the option to send a message to any of the students from this window and download the report as a CSV file.

The Question Analysis tab provides statistics on overall performance, assessment quality, and individual questions. Additionally, you'll be able to see the due date and current status for each test in the course.

The SCORM Reports tab will provide you with the performance information for the whole class if there are SCORM packages being used in the course.
